This episode of Fexingo History's Opium Wars series profiles James Matheson, co-founder of Jardine Matheson and the man who personally oversaw the smuggling of opium into China for decades. We trace his journey from a Scottish trader to one of the richest men in Asia, his dealings with Chinese officials, and his role in shaping British policy before and after the First Opium War. Matheson's partnership with William Jardine created the most powerful private trading company in the East, and his influence extended into Parliament, where he lobbied for war. We explore the inner workings of the opium trade at its peak: the triangular trade between India, China, and Britain, the structure of the opium clipper ships, and the fortunes that built Hong Kong. Along the way, we consider the human cost and the moral contradictions that Matheson himself grappled with in private correspondence. A story of ambition, addiction, and empire.
